Frontiers Music Srl is excited to announce the return of TIMO TOLKKI’S AVALON with the release of the long awaited third chapter in his metal opera, “Return to Eden”!
 
Five years in the making, “Return to Eden” marks a new return for the legendary ex-Stratovarius guitarist and composer Timo Tolkki.
 
Following a few personal issues which forced him to take a step back from the spotlight, Timo started the writing process for the new album and with the help of the Italian producer Aldo Lonobile (Secret Sphere), completed this outstanding comeback album. A convincing and inspired release, Timo's hunger to create is stronger than ever. As with previous releases, a slew of heavyweight guest vocalists were brought in to handle lead vocal duties.
 
"Return To Eden" features appearances by renowned Dutch singer Anneke Van Giersbergen (ex-The Gathering), Zak Stevens (ex-Savatage), Todd Michael Hall (Riot V), Mariangela Demurtas (Tristania, Ardours), and Eduard Hovinga (ex-Elegy).
 
"I would like to say… Tolkki is back!” exclaims Timo. "I feel that this is one of my best works to date and I believe the whole cast of singers and musicians truly went above and beyond the call of duty. We managed to create a really great record. I hope the fans will like it."

ARfm Co-Founder Donna C Passes Away

 
ARfm are saddened to report the passing of Donna C at just 44 years old, one of the founders/co-owner of the station and, prior to the onset of her illness, the regular host of the College Rock Show. Donna was diagnosed with a very aggressive form of dementia at the age of 37 and has battled the disease for the last 8 years. Having started up the Alice’s Records Group when she was 18 she created one of the best recognised retail/mail order outlets in the UK for rock and metal which she continued to run up to her illness.

DAMN YANKEES - The Truth Behind Their Mythical 3rd Album

Artist: 
Categories: 
News Feed
 
DAMN YANKEES remain one of the most loved American bands of the hard rock era. Two very popular albums and two tours were completed before the band split.
 
Recently there has once again been talk about a fabled 3rd Damn Yankees album, with one prominent American DJ claiming he had never even heard of this before, astonished with the revelation.
 
And there has been a lot of incorrect information posted over the years, as to what exactly was recorded and went on with DY3.
 
With this MelodicRock.com exclusive - for the first time, the full information and truth behind this album – what was recorded, what went wrong and why it won’t ever see the light of day.
 
 
Damn Yankees were signed to Warner Bros. in 1990. Their self-titled debut went double platinum (2 million units) and the follow up Don’t Tread in 1992 was certified Gold (500,000 units).
Aside from one additional song Bonestripper (recorded for the Nothing But Trouble soundtrack), that was it for the band.
 
In 1999, A&R guru John Kalodner moved back to Sony Music and reopened the Portrait Records imprint with plans to record new albums with classic artists. One of the bands he approached was Damn Yankees. A deal was signed and the band was to start writing and recording. Except they didn’t, or at least not in the way that the two previous albums were done.
 
Tommy Shaw was busy with Styx, so his part in the recording was considerably reduced. Michael Cartelone was also busy with Lynyrd Skynyrd.
So…in came an additional guitarist Damon Johnson, who co-wrote with Jack and even signs lead on one track and while Michael was present for some recording, Kelly Keagy also recorded some drum parts.
 
The band over the course of a year wrote 10 songs and recorded 11 – the extra being a cover of Sunshine Of Your Love.
The album was turned into Kalodner and Sony – who hated it. Kalodner had been battling cancer at the time, so had less input into the making of the record.
But the band weren’t happy either. None of the guys were familiar with the producer Sony had hired, Luke Ebbin who influenced the band to sound more contemporary, but the style didn’t suit.
 
A little-known fact was that the label sent the 11 tracks to producer Kevin Shirley, given the task to try and remix it into a record that would sound more like a Damn Yankees record should sound like.
He wasn’t able to.
 
I interviewed John Kalodner in the mid-2000s and asked him about the record. He stated “I didn't think it was quite good enough and at the time with 80's style rock you'd have to come up with something pretty spectacular. I was disappointed in the record mostly because of Tommy Shaw's non-participation. I say that was probably the greatest problem. Tommy was totally an integral part of it. He was busy with Styx and it was sort of my mistake because I just couldn't control him. It's one of those projects that I failed on. I mean the buck stops here. It lacked the input of Tommy Shaw.”
 
So the album was ditched. But only just before the full international release was planned. In fact, it was on Sony’s books in 2000 – with Sony Japan announcing a pending release on September 13, 2000.
 
 
The record was never sequenced or mastered and since then, a number of songs have appeared elsewhere among the members own projects. But there are also several tracks attributed to the Damn Yankees 3 album that weren’t in fact a part of it.
There were additional songs written – but not recorded at the time – that have also appeared on solo albums.
 
So what was the final track list (unsequenced) for the album?
 
THIS:
 
Even Though
Give Nobody Nothing
Too Much On My Mind
We Are The Ones
Sunshine Of Your Love
Mona Lisa
Don’t Say Goodbye
Shine On
Yes I Can
Damned If You Do
Don’t Stop Dreaming
 
 
The tracks from above that have been heard on other projects:
 
Damned If You Do – appeared on Ted Nugent ‘Craveman’
Yes I Can – appeared on Styx ‘Cyclorama’
Shine On – appeared on Jack Blades ‘Jack Blades’
We Are The Ones – appeared on Jack Blades ‘Jack Blades’
 
The rest of the tracks remain locked away in Sony’s vault.

Since the release of their debut record, Out Of The Silent Planet, in 1988, KING’S X released over a dozen albums that have seen them rightfully earn their place on the rock royalty family tree. Fusing progressive metal, funk and soul grooves with vocal arrangements rooted in blues, gospel and even the British Invasion era influences, KING’S X created a style all their own which continues to be an inspiration for bands to this day.
 
Featuring vocalist and bassist Doug Pinnick, guitarist Ty Tabor and drummer Jerry Gaskill, KING’S X have never changed their line-up, a rarity in the music world and a testament to the band and musicians and friends.
 
Critically acclaimed from the start, KING’S X are musician’s musicians, name-dropped by everyone from Anthrax and Suicidal Tendencies to Iron Maiden and Blue Murder for their instrumental prowess. Pearl Jam's bassist Jeff Ament even declared that "KING'S X invented grunge”. They also enjoyed a long life via the David Letterman Show with their track, “We Were Born To Be Loved” (from 1990’s Faith Hope Love), also a favorite of the Paul Shaffer’s CBS Orchestra to play during commercial breaks.
 
In 1992, KING’S X signed to Atlantic Records/Megaforce Records, released three albums and toured with bands as diverse as ScorpionsType O Negative and Pearl Jam. In the early 2000’s, KING’S X released three studio albums and their first official live album via Metal Blade Records. In 2005, the band signed to German-based progressive music specialty label, InsideOut Music, and released Ogre Tones, an album described as a return to the bands classic sound. KING’S X forged ahead with new albums, DVD’s and tours up until 2012, when drummer Jerry Gaskill suffered a major heart attack. The band then quickly compiled an exclusive live release from their archives entitled, Burning Down Boston. The proceeds of which went directly to assisting Gaskill with his medical expenses. They rolled on for two more years until Jerry suffered another heart attack, which resulted in him having a double bypass operation and ultimately led to the band taking an indefinite hiatus.
 
This break didn’t last long, as they were back on the road in mid-2015, shortly afterward announcing they would begin work on a new studio album. This would be the band’s first since 2008’s XVKING’S X began meetings with Golden Robot Records management in Los Angeles in early 2017, eventually signing a global deal in October 2018.

A big change in Marko Pukkila´s musical career happened in 2000, when he co-founded Altaria with his former
Blindside bandmate, drummer Tony Smedjebacka. The band also featured two legendary guitarists: Jani Liimatainen
from Sonata Arctica and Emppu Vuorinen from Nightwish. Altaria released four albums and one compilation. All
albums were released worldwide. They also toured Europe with Doro and Sonata Arctica and played big festivals
such as Monsters Of Rock Kick Off (Germany), Pestpop (Belgium), Nummirock (Finland), Jalometalli (Finland) and
Springtime Rockfestival (Germany).
 
In 2005 Marko Pukkila formed a band called Wicked Outlaw together with former Dio guitarist Rowan Robertson.
They wrote songs together, but no official release was ever made.
 
In 2009 Marko Pukkila teamed up with former Europe guitarist Kee Marcello, Twisted Sister drummer AJ Pero and
Bob Gilmartin to record a song called Elephant Man for an upcoming Eric Carr album called Unfinished Business.
Elephant Man was intended for KISS'  "Revenge" album in 1992, but Eric only managed to finish the lyrics and sadly
passed away due to cancer in November of 1991. Making this recording even more touching are backing vocals by
Eric´s sister Maria and niece Sara-Jean.
